This cozy pan de muerto with orange zest and anise is a soft, fluffy bread filled with the warm, floral aroma of orange and anise. It’s a perfect treat for Día de Muertos or any cozy weekend, and it’s surprisingly forgiving for beginners.
For best results, use organic oranges for zest. If your yeast doesn’t get frothy, start over. The bread is even better the next day. Store at room temperature for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
